The pumpkin game names Shkelzen Berisha, son of former Prime Minister Sali Berisha, the interpretation of the Constitution at the time of the Constitutional Court's impasse.
The stalemate, created for the decree of Sander Llesh, as the prime minister's proposal for interior minister, has brought back to the attention the lack of the Constitutional Court, which the government chief said would be established soon.
And exactly this paralysis has left room for interpretations in the case of the President of the Republic's non-desirability for reasons and if it has the right to return a prime minister's proposal.
After the court paralysed, the Constitution's interpretation has become pumpkin's game”, Shkelzen Berisha wrote in “Facebook”. /tema/
